Cost variance looks at the difference between the amount of money you are expected to pay against the actual amount you paid. If the Schedule Variance is positive, it usually indicates that the project is ahead of schedule, while a negative schedule variance indicates that the project is behind schedule. Schedule Variance doesn’t easily translate to agile project management.

Earned value describes the value in dollars of any work completed so far. You can calculate https://accounting-services.net/ EV by multiplying the percentage of work done by the budget at completion .
